When glucose levels in the blood increase after eating a meal, the pancreas secretes insulin to lower blood glucose levels back to normal. When blood glucose levels drop below normal, the pancreas secretes glucagon to increase blood glucose levels back to normal. This hormonal control of blood glucose levels is an example of .
